云服务器是怎么实现的,揭秘云服务器核心技术,如何构建高效、安全的云计算平台
- 综合资讯
- 2024-10-25 05:57:14
- 2

云服务器通过虚拟化技术实现资源整合与按需分配,核心包括虚拟化、分布式存储和负载均衡。构建高效、安全的云计算平台需关注硬件优化、网络架构、安全策略和运维管理。...
云服务器通过虚拟化技术实现资源整合与按需分配,核心包括虚拟化、分布式存储和负载均衡。构建高效、安全的云计算平台需关注硬件优化、网络架构、安全策略和运维管理。
随着互联网技术的飞速发展,云计算已经成为当今信息技术领域的一个重要趋势,云服务器作为云计算的核心组成部分,其高效、安全、可扩展的特性,吸引了越来越多的企业和个人用户,本文将深入剖析云服务器的实现原理,为您揭示其背后的核心技术。
云服务器概述
1、定义
云服务器,即云计算中的虚拟服务器,是一种通过虚拟化技术将物理服务器资源进行划分,为用户提供按需、弹性、高效、安全的服务器租用服务。
2、特点
(1)按需定制:用户可根据自身需求选择不同配置的云服务器,实现资源的最大化利用。
(2)弹性扩展:云服务器可轻松实现横向和纵向扩展,满足业务快速增长的需求。
(3)高效可靠:云服务器采用分布式存储和计算架构,保证服务的高效性和可靠性。
(4)安全可靠:云服务器提供多重安全防护措施,确保用户数据安全。
云服务器核心技术
1、虚拟化技术
虚拟化技术是云服务器实现的基础,它将物理服务器资源划分为多个虚拟机(VM),每个虚拟机运行独立的操作系统和应用,实现资源的隔离和高效利用。
(1)类型
按实现方式,虚拟化技术可分为以下几种类型:
1)全虚拟化:将物理硬件完全虚拟化,为虚拟机提供完整的硬件支持。
2)半虚拟化:仅对部分硬件进行虚拟化,如CPU、内存等,虚拟机需要通过模拟器访问硬件。
3)硬件辅助虚拟化:利用硬件虚拟化扩展,提高虚拟化性能。
(2)优势
1)资源隔离:虚拟化技术实现资源隔离,保证虚拟机之间的安全性。
2)灵活配置:虚拟机可根据需求进行快速配置,满足不同场景的应用需求。
3)高效利用:虚拟化技术实现资源的高效利用,降低硬件成本。
2、分布式存储技术
分布式存储技术是云服务器存储的核心,它将数据分散存储在多个节点上,提高数据存储的可靠性和扩展性。
(1)类型
1)分布式文件系统:如HDFS、GlusterFS等,将数据分散存储在多个节点上,实现数据的高效访问。
2)对象存储:如Amazon S3、阿里云OSS等,将数据以对象的形式存储,支持海量数据存储和高效访问。
3)块存储:如EBS、Cinder等,将数据以块的形式存储,适用于需要持久化存储的场景。
(2)优势
1)高可靠性:分布式存储技术将数据分散存储,降低数据丢失风险。
2)高性能:分布式存储技术提高数据访问速度,满足业务需求。
3)可扩展性:分布式存储技术支持横向扩展,满足业务增长需求。
3、分布式计算技术
分布式计算技术是云服务器计算的核心,它将计算任务分散到多个节点上,提高计算效率。
(1)类型
1)MapReduce:适用于大规模数据处理,将计算任务分解为多个子任务,分布式执行。
2)Spark:基于内存计算,适用于实时数据处理,具有高性能、易扩展的特点。
3)Flink:实时计算框架,适用于需要实时处理数据的场景。
(2)优势
1)高性能:分布式计算技术提高计算效率,满足业务需求。
2)可扩展性:分布式计算技术支持横向扩展,满足业务增长需求。
3)高可靠性:分布式计算技术保证计算任务的可靠性。
4、安全技术
云服务器安全是保障用户数据安全的关键,以下列举几种安全技术:
(1)身份认证:采用多种认证方式,如密码、证书、多因素认证等,确保用户身份的合法性。
(2)访问控制:根据用户角色和权限,限制用户对资源的访问,确保数据安全。
(3)数据加密:采用数据加密技术,对用户数据进行加密存储和传输,防止数据泄露。
(4)入侵检测:实时监测系统异常,及时发现并阻止攻击行为。
云服务器作为云计算的核心组成部分,其高效、安全、可扩展的特性,为用户提供了丰富的应用场景,通过虚拟化技术、分布式存储技术、分布式计算技术和安全技术等核心技术的应用,云服务器实现了资源的最大化利用,为用户提供了优质的服务体验,随着云计算技术的不断发展,云服务器将在未来发挥更加重要的作用。
本文链接:https://www.zhitaoyun.cn/313585.html
发表评论